Immerse yourself in peace and serenity at this Lac Le Jeune Wilderness Resort cabin. Just minutes from a recreation center and its namesake lake, this waterfront property showcases scenic year-round beauty in the heart of British Columbia. Blending rustic charm and contemporary comfort, this classic log cabin features a one-bedroom-plus-loft layout with all the comforts of home including a full kitchen, baseboard heating, and complimentary internet access. Enjoy the outdoors with coffee or cocktails on the private deck and after the day's adventures, unwind at home with some casual entertainment on the satellite TV. The shared on-site washer/dryer adds convenience during your stay.

A haven for outdoor adventure, Kamloops has earned the title of the 'Tournament Capital of Canada' for its bounty of world-class recreation offerings and top-notch performance facilities. Sports and outdoor enthusiasts will enjoy convenient access to all-season activities, including skiing, hiking, mountain biking, and fishing. A vibrant cultural hub, you can also discover the region's indigenous, pre-colonial, and contemporary history with many museums and heritage centers, including the riverside Secwepemc Museum & Heritage Park.
